IPad photo issues with third party apps

Up until recently I've had no problem with the issue I'm about to describe.
When I download my raw format photos from my camera using the SD card reader I cannot view full photos in any third party apps such as the Photoshop app or any other I've tried. I just get a small thumbnail version, very low res. I can view them fine in the iPad photos app. If I sync my iPad with my computer and put the photos back into the iPad with iTunes they work fine with all my third party photo apps. Any suggestions?

This appears to be a problem that cropped up with iOS 4. Prior to iOS 4, when a third party app would allow a user to browse to a RAW photo, the app would get a jpeg representation that was generally of high resolution.
As of iOS 4, when third party apps get an image from these RAW images through the Photo Library the image that is retuned is of a very low (thumbnail) resolution. In our testing this appears to be limited to RAW images from Nikon cameras. When you sync your iPad the RAW photos are processed and then resync'd as jpegs on your iPad. You'll find these photos will now show up at the expected resolution once they go through the syncing process.
We reported the bug to Apple and have not had any luck in getting any assistance for a work around through Developer Technical Support. They have explained that the iOS always grabs the jpeg preview from a RAW photo's data. Presumably if the particular RAW format does not include a jpeg preview you'd get nothing, but we do not have the data to indicate if there are any formats out there that don't store a jpeg preview as well as the RAW data.
You will find that a couple of third party apps have found some work-around to the issue. To date our only idea has been to access the RAW image directly and parse it for the jpeg preview ourselves. We are hoping the issue is resolved in the next version of the iOS, but don't have any information yet to indicate that it will or will not be.

  • Anyone else having issues with third party changers saying "this accessory not supported". I get it every time I plug my phone. It only started after the iOS 7 updates

    Anyone else having issues with third party changers saying "this accessory not supported". I get it every time I plug my phone. It only started after the iOS 7 update?

    That's because part of iOS7 had code in it to look for and recognize unsigned cables.
    In other words, Apple knew that people used non-signed ones and didn't care....until last month when they decided to care. People with iOS6 and lower should experience no issues (unless Apple patches those iOS versions) but folks with iOS7 will need to deal with it.
